Customers at The Rishton Arms celebrated England’s victory over Serbia on a brand new TV thanks to Hisense.

The tech giants had urged local communities to nominate why their pub should get a tech makeover ahead of the Euros.

The Rishton Arms came out on top after being praised for its charity work along and 'incredible' staff. The pub was also described as a 'great pub with great atmosphere', and 'the best in town'.

The pub was then gifted with an 'ultimate 4K Mini-LED makeover' from Hisense, alongside the latest soundbar.

Customers got the chance to watch England's game on the new TV this weekend.
 
Landlord of The Rishton Arms, Pete Jackon, said: "Football is the heartbeat of the pub, from local team meet-ups to the Euros, it is a fantastic atmosphere when the football is on. 

"My best mate's uncle used to own it, I had my first drink here, and it had been boarded up for about six months before we took it over in the middle of Covid.

"Since then, we have spent a lot of money doing it up, and the cherry on the cake is Hisense coming in and fitting us out with new TVs. We are absolutely over the moon, thank you very much."
